Tractor protest on Saturday

Northland farmers have been asked to join a tractor protest over the costs and effects of Government regulations.

Protest organiser and dairy farmer Mark Dawson said the event will be on the southern side of Ruawai township in the Kaipara District between 11am and 1pm on Saturday.

It will be a symbolic protest aimed at what he believes will be the horrendous effects on farming of the proposed freshwater legislation.

Northland MP Matt King, National, has promised support along with Kaipara mayor and beef farmer Jason Smith.

Dawson said he wants an honest dialogue with all political parties about the severe damage to farming that could result and the widening split between town and country.

To detractors who said such a staged event will not help or even make matters worse, Dawson said they are apathetic.

“I am the only one who is going to look stupid if it doesn’t work but I am prepared to try.”
